Available for new project

Oechristophers here.

💻
Software Engineer

Profile picture

About

Once upon a time, I wrote my first 'Hello World' and thought I was a genius.

Fast forward a few years (and many broken builds later), I've learned that the best code is the code you don't have to write twice.

I turn complex problems into clear system designs by recognizing patterns, mapping pain points, and drafting solutions that actually ship.

When I'm not coding, you'll find me reading docs (yes, actually reading them), optimizing things that don't need optimizing, and questioning my life choices when I see `any` types in production.

[Image 1 - Replace with /tech/model2.png]
About image 1
[Image 2 - Replace with /tech/model.png]
[Image 3 - Replace with /tech/model.png]
JavaScript
TypeScript
Next.js
NestJS
MySQL
MongoDB
AWS
React
Node.js
Docker
JavaScript
TypeScript
Next.js
NestJS
MySQL
MongoDB
AWS
React
Node.js
Docker
JavaScript
TypeScript
Next.js
NestJS
MySQL
MongoDB
AWS
React
Node.js
Docker

Projects

Homnique

Homnique

Homnique is a purpose-built digital platform designed to transform how residential homes and fostering agencies manage cases, comply with regulations, and support their teams. Built for Ofsted compliance in mind, it brings structured case management, incident reporting, and real-time analytics into a single, intuitive system....

Nest.jsNode.jsMySQLTypeOrmNext.jstailwindcss
Rivvett App

Rivvett App

Rivvett is a denim store dedicated to timeless style, quality, and versatile fashion. We believe denim is more than fabric—it’s a lifestyle. Our collection offers classic and contemporary designs tailored for every body type and aesthetic....

Next.jsTypeScriptMongoDBStripe
Veegil

Veegil

Veegil is a privacy-first personal finance app designed for clarity and calm. Built on the principle that manual logging creates intentional spending, it helps you manage your money, set category budgets, and view honest analytics—all without invasive bank connections, ads, or guilt-inducing notifications....

Nest.jsNode.jsMySQLTypeOrmNext.jstailwindcss
We-Tube App

We-Tube App

WeTube is a MERN stack-based platform for uploading, streaming, and interacting with videos. It features user authentication, video recommendations, comments, likes, and subscriptions, delivering a seamless, responsive experience for creators and viewers alike....

ReactNode.jsMongoDBViteStyled-Components
AI Chatbot

AI Chatbot

AI Customer Service Chatbot is a rule-based intelligent assistant built with Python and Flask, designed to deliver instant customer support. It leverages pattern matching and natural language processing (NLP) to interpret user intents and generate accurate, context-aware responses. This project showcases practical applications of AI in customer service automation, combining backend logic with conversational intelligence....

PythonFlask

Work Experience

  • Full Stack Developer
    VampAI
    2025 - Present
    Building core systems for an AI-powered recruitment platform in collaboration with the CTO, owning full-stack delivery of candidate matching, CV enhancement, and recommendation features. Designed APIs, integrated AI services, and optimized performance across the stack.
  • Senior Software Engineer
    WorkCity Africa
    Aug 2025 – Dec 2025
    Architected and shipped a multi-tenant AI collaboration platform with real-time messaging, project workflows, and integrated billing. Led frontend delivery and design decisions for a Slack-level product supporting client and internal teams.
  • Frontend Developer
    Mentorled Uk
    2024 - 2025
    Owned frontend delivery for multiple UK client projects, leading developers, reviewing code, and ensuring consistent, high-quality releases. Mentored junior engineers and set frontend best practices across the team.

Get in Touch

Have a project in mind? Let's talk. I promise I won't ghost you (unlike my last side project).